Lead Mobile Developer

Overview

Remote
Hybrid
Contract - W2
Contract - 6+ Month(s)

Skills

Microservices
AWS
Android
Node.js
IOS
CI/CD
node
full stack
amazon web services
Flutter

Job Details

Lead Software Engineer

Remote

12+ Months

What can you expect from the position?

  • Development to create effective and cutting-edge mobile apps that will grow our customer base.
  • Design and develop high-performing, scalable apps for iOS/Android with unit and integration testing and app analytics.
  • Consistently meet high standards of performance, security, and reliability for mobile apps
  • Provide best practices and guidelines to the team, implement design review processes to maintain high quality mobile apps.
  • Can successfully plan & execute projects involve multiple developers and complex requirements, prioritizing strategically while being focused on technical decision making
  • Proactive in identifying and clearing roadblocks for the team
  • Collaborate with engineers on your team on feature development and bug fixes
  • Participate in the design and development of applications and services to support various business and engineering initiatives
  • Promote engineering best practices within your team to ensure quality, stability, performance, resiliency, and maintainability of your software
  • Work with Product Managers and the team to groom the product backlog
  • Be a champion of the customer's voice and ensure our products are built with customer empathy at the forefront
  • Trusted to always share status with all stakeholders, and proactively remedy communication issues.
  • Leads delivery of major initiatives on clear timelines and share knowledge and practices with other teams

What can you bring to the role?

  • 6+ Years of experience in product or enterprise software development
  • Proven technical abilities in software development, testing, monitoring, performance tuning and deployment pipelines.
  • Strong hands-on experience on the full software stack including Frontend,
  • Backend / API, Databases, and Infrastructure
  • Executes pragmatically, consistently delivering high-quality, non-disruptive releases.
  • Passion for engineering best practices
  • Focus on application quality and testing practices like unit, integration and e2e testing, code coverage analysis and automated software inspection
  • Strong sense of customer empathy and a commitment to delighting customers
  • Ability to work across functional and domain boundaries to deliver software on time and with quality
  • Demonstrated experience with developing on the Cloud
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.